ATLANTA (Special Envoy).- The weather has a deceptive bias in Georgia’s capital. When you think that the heat will be pleasant, the temperature steps on the accelerator and the sun dominates until it transforms the drowsiness into something overwhelming. This is what it’s like to live in this city invaded by Argentines and fans with different passports but with a common passion: Lionel Messi. This is how he is downtown from Atlanta, where the team resides in a hotel that seems to never end if you look up. Among the majority who are not interested in soccerthe homeless that swarm on every block and in an opulent car park – few locals walk the streets – are those who wear Argentine t-shirts and shout in search of complicity. “Has it been long since they came?” is the question that is repeated. Everyone wants to see the national team, everyone wants to be close to the heroes, who have barely been seen during the transfer to training, in the run-up to the Copa América 2024.

The Westin hotel, where the delegation resides, is taken over by Argentines. Outside, with drums and chants, they forced a mini police operation to allow traffic to flow. Inside, an anthill of albiceleste shirts walking in search of something, although no one knows what. Because the footballers are isolated. The feeling is that people feel part of it just by hanging around the lobby, the bar or the escalators of the mass that houses the team. There is even a sort of stampede when Dibu appears from an upper floor.

Nobody wonders “how they form”, “does Lautaro or Julián play”, “will there be four in the middle or will there be attackers on the sides”. The question of the formation and their proper names is more due to journalistic anxiety than to the feelings of the sympathizer. The fan already seems to blindly trust Lionel Scaloni’s final decision. If he puts one and not the other, there is a reason. It is a security that the coach has earned through his decisions. For some reason it is the process that has perhaps had the least questions in public opinion in terms of calls or players who have been left out. In this case, Scaloni is assisted by the reason given to him by the sympathizer.

The biggest novelty in the formation lies in the pair of central defenders who will face the debut against Canada, from 9:00 p.m., at the Mercedes Benz Stadium. There Scaloni was encouraged to give a change of direction of which he had already given indications in the last friendlies. The departure of Nicolás Otamendi, the central defense commander who reaped the successes of the cycle, and the entry of Lisandro Martínez, whom Manchester United considers essential for his talent and, above all, for his character.

In this way, Scaloni builds the defense of the future, placing Lisandro to the left of Cuti Romero, already immovable and with performances in which he always shows remarkable technique and timing. With the central duo confirmed, the formation to face Canada will be as follows: Draw Martínez; Nahuel Molina, Cuti Romero, Lisandro Martínez and Marcos Acuña; Rodrigo De Paul, Leandro Paredes and Alexis Mac Allister; Lionel Messi, Julián Álvarez and Ángel Di María.

It is a bet with no official history in the cycle, since the only time that both were starters at the same time, in the quarterfinals of Qatar 2022 against the Netherlands, but in that case Scaloni put together a line of three defenders that included, for of course, to Nicolás Otamendi.

Before and after, they only formed the central duo once, and it was the warning of what was to come: they were the starters in the friendly against Ecuador, in Chicago, a few weeks ago.

They are both class 98 and have known each other for many years. They are very close friends and in every practice you see them joking and then uploading those stories to their networks. They shared the youth team when Fernando Batista called them up for the Under 20 team – two other current teammates were on that team: Nahuel Molina and Lautaro Martínez. However, they barely shared the defense as starters in an informal preparation match against Japan in December 2016. And a little later in a U23 friendly against Colombia.

In England they are great rivals. At the beginning of the year, when Martínez returned after an annoying and long injury, sparks were raised in the Tottenham-Manchester United duel. But after the game, Cuti posted an endearing photo of both of them and a good message for the return of his friend.

Nothing indicates that this marks a generational passing of the baton, since Nicolás Otamendi continues to play at a high level. However, it is the sign that two of the best defenders in the world individually can become the duo of the future for the Argentine team. The space, there is no doubt, is very well covered.
